2010-07-05 |
Kalle Raiskila | Remove some unused/redundant code. |
tree | commitdiff |
2010-07-05 |
Chris Lattner | more tidying. |
tree | commitdiff |
2010-07-05 |
Chris Lattner | some notes about suboptimal insertps's |
tree | commitdiff |
2010-07-05 |
Chris Lattner | rip out even more sporadic v2f32 support. |
tree | commitdiff |
2010-07-05 |
Chris Lattner | rip out the various v2f32 "mmx" handling logic, now... |
tree | commitdiff |
2010-07-04 |
Chris Lattner | Just rip v2f32 support completely out of the X86 backen... |
tree | commitdiff |
2010-07-04 |
Chris Lattner | fix PR7518 - terrible codegen of <2 x float>, by only... |
tree | commitdiff |
2010-07-04 |
Chris Lattner | indentation |
tree | commitdiff |
2010-07-04 |
Bill Wendling | Revert r107583. I no longer think that this is the... |
tree | commitdiff |
2010-07-04 |
Bill Wendling | Mark sse_load_f32 and sse_load_f64 as having memory... |
tree | commitdiff |
2010-07-03 |
Eli Friedman | Minor amendment to switch-lowering improvement. |
tree | commitdiff |
2010-07-03 |
Eli Friedman | Note switch-lowering inefficiency. |
tree | commitdiff |
2010-07-03 |
Bruno Cardoso Lopes | Add AVX SSE4.1 blend, mpsadbw and vdp |
tree | commitdiff |
2010-07-03 |
Bruno Cardoso Lopes | Add AVX SSE4.1 binop (some forms of packed max,min... |
tree | commitdiff |
2010-07-03 |
Bruno Cardoso Lopes | Add AVX SSE4.1 Horizontal Minimum and Position instruction |
tree | commitdiff |
2010-07-03 |
Evan Cheng | Remove isSS argument from CreateFixedObject. Fixed... |
tree | commitdiff |
2010-07-03 |
Bruno Cardoso Lopes | Add AVX SSE4.1 round instructions |
tree | commitdiff |
2010-07-02 |
Bruno Cardoso Lopes | Simple refactoring of SSE4.1 instructions, making room... |
tree | commitdiff |
2010-07-02 |
Bruno Cardoso Lopes | - Add support for the rest of AVX SSE3 instructions |
tree | commitdiff |
2010-07-02 |
Evan Cheng | Remove early IT block formation. It's not used. |
tree | commitdiff |
2010-07-02 |
Evan Cheng | - Two-address pass should not assume unfolding is alway... |
tree | commitdiff |
2010-07-02 |
Gabor Greif | beautify output |
tree | commitdiff |
2010-07-02 |
Gabor Greif | use ArgOperand API |
tree | commitdiff |
2010-07-02 |
Bob Wilson | Fix incorrect asm-printing of some NEON immediates... |
tree | commitdiff |
2010-07-02 |
Gabor Greif | use ArgOperand API (found by my previous commit) |
tree | commitdiff |
2010-07-01 |
Bruno Cardoso Lopes | Shrink down SSE3 code by more multiclass refactoring |
tree | commitdiff |
2010-07-01 |
Bruno Cardoso Lopes | Shrink down SSE3 code by some multiclass refactoring... |
tree | commitdiff |
2010-07-01 |
Bob Wilson | ARM function alignments were off by a power of two... |
tree | commitdiff |
2010-07-01 |
Bill Wendling | Implement the "linker_private_weak" linkage type. This... |
tree | commitdiff |
2010-07-01 |
Bruno Cardoso Lopes | Move SSE3 Move patterns to a more appropriate section |
tree | commitdiff |
2010-07-01 |
Bruno Cardoso Lopes | Add AVX SSE3 packed addsub instructions |
tree | commitdiff |
2010-07-01 |
Dan Gohman | Enable on-demand fast-isel. |
tree | commitdiff |
2010-07-01 |
Dan Gohman | Fix X86FastISel's add folding to actually work, and... |
tree | commitdiff |
2010-07-01 |
Bruno Cardoso Lopes | Add AVX SSE3 replicate and convert instructions |
tree | commitdiff |
2010-07-01 |
Dan Gohman | Teach X86FastISel to fold constant offsets and scaled... |
tree | commitdiff |
2010-07-01 |
Bruno Cardoso Lopes | - Add AVX SSE2 Move doubleword and quadword instructions. |
tree | commitdiff |
2010-06-30 |
Bruno Cardoso Lopes | Move MOVD/MODQ code around, creating sections for each... |
tree | commitdiff |
2010-06-30 |
Bruno Cardoso Lopes | Add AVX SSE2 mask creation and conditional store instru... |
tree | commitdiff |
2010-06-30 |
Bruno Cardoso Lopes | Fix a bug introduced in r107211 where instructions... |
tree | commitdiff |
2010-06-30 |
Bruno Cardoso Lopes | Add AVX SSE2 packed integer extract/insert instructions |
tree | commitdiff |
2010-06-30 |
Gabor Greif | use ArgOperand API |
tree | commitdiff |
2010-06-30 |
Bruno Cardoso Lopes | Add AVX SSE2 integer unpack instructions |
tree | commitdiff |
2010-06-30 |
Bruno Cardoso Lopes | Add AVX SSE2 packed integer shuffle instructions |
tree | commitdiff |
2010-06-30 |
Bruno Cardoso Lopes | Small refactoring of SSE2 packed integer shuffle instru... |
tree | commitdiff |
2010-06-30 |
Bruno Cardoso Lopes | Add AVX SSE2 pack with saturation integer instructions |
tree | commitdiff |
2010-06-30 |
Bruno Cardoso Lopes | Add AVX SSE2 integer packed compare instructions |
tree | commitdiff |
2010-06-30 |
Bruno Cardoso Lopes | - Add AVX form of all SSE2 logical instructions |
tree | commitdiff |
2010-06-29 |
Bruno Cardoso Lopes | Add *several* AVX integer packed binop instructions |
tree | commitdiff |
2010-06-29 |
Bill Wendling | Revert r107205 and r107207. |
tree | commitdiff |
2010-06-29 |
Eric Christopher | Add another bswap idiom that isn't matched. |
tree | commitdiff |
2010-06-29 |
Bruno Cardoso Lopes | Move SSE2 Packed Integer instructions around, and creat... |
tree | commitdiff |
2010-06-29 |
Bruno Cardoso Lopes | Add AVX Move Aligned/Unaligned packed integers |
tree | commitdiff |
2010-06-29 |
Bill Wendling | Introducing the "linker_weak" linkage type. This will... |
tree | commitdiff |
2010-06-29 |
Bruno Cardoso Lopes | Add AVX ld/st XCSR register. |
tree | commitdiff |
2010-06-29 |
Bob Wilson | Add support for encoding VDUP (ARM core register) instr... |
tree | commitdiff |
2010-06-29 |
Bruno Cardoso Lopes | Add AVX non-temporal stores |
tree | commitdiff |
2010-06-29 |
Bruno Cardoso Lopes | Move non-temporal movs to their own section |
tree | commitdiff |
2010-06-29 |
Bob Wilson | Add support for encoding NEON VMOV (from core register... |
tree | commitdiff |
2010-06-29 |
Bruno Cardoso Lopes | Add sqrt, rsqrt and rcp AVX instructions |
tree | commitdiff |
2010-06-29 |
Jim Grosbach | skip dbg_value instructions |
tree | commitdiff |
2010-06-29 |
Bob Wilson | The t2MOVi16 and t2MOVTi16 instructions do not set... |
tree | commitdiff |
2010-06-29 |
Rafael Espindola | Add a VT argument to getMinimalPhysRegClass and replace... |
tree | commitdiff |
2010-06-29 |
Duncan Sands | Remove pointless variable LastDef. |
tree | commitdiff |
2010-06-29 |
Duncan Sands | Remove unused variable Loc and pointless variables... |
tree | commitdiff |
2010-06-29 |
Duncan Sands | Remove an unused and a pointless variable. |
tree | commitdiff |
2010-06-29 |
Duncan Sands | Remove pointless and unused variables. |
tree | commitdiff |
2010-06-29 |
Duncan Sands | Remove initialized but otherwise unused variables. |
tree | commitdiff |
2010-06-29 |
Evan Cheng | PR7503: uxtb16 is not available for ARMv7-M. Patch... |
tree | commitdiff |
2010-06-29 |
Evan Cheng | Change if-cvt options to something that actually as... |
tree | commitdiff |
2010-06-29 |
Bruno Cardoso Lopes | Refactoring of arithmetic instruction classes with... |
tree | commitdiff |
2010-06-29 |
Jakob Stoklund Olesen | When no memoperands are present, assume unaligned,... |
tree | commitdiff |
2010-06-29 |
Bruno Cardoso Lopes | Described the missing AVX forms of SSE2 convert instruc... |
tree | commitdiff |
2010-06-29 |
Bob Wilson | Fix Thumb encoding of VMOV (scalar to ARM core register... |
tree | commitdiff |
2010-06-28 |
Bob Wilson | Make the ARMCodeEmitter identify Thumb functions via... |
tree | commitdiff |
2010-06-28 |
Jim Grosbach | tidy up style. no functional change. |
tree | commitdiff |
2010-06-28 |
Bob Wilson | Refactor encoding function for NEON 1-register with... |
tree | commitdiff |
2010-06-28 |
Bob Wilson | Support Thumb mode encoding of NEON instructions. |
tree | commitdiff |
2010-06-28 |
Bill Wendling | Reduce indentation via early exit. NFC. |
tree | commitdiff |
2010-06-28 |
Jim Grosbach | minor housekeeping cleanup: 80-column, trailing whitesp... |
tree | commitdiff |
2010-06-26 |
Gabor Greif | use ArgOperand API |
tree | commitdiff |
2010-06-26 |
Gabor Greif | use ArgOperand API |
tree | commitdiff |
2010-06-26 |
Gabor Greif | use ArgOperand API |
tree | commitdiff |
2010-06-26 |
Eli Friedman | Followup to r106770: actually generate SXTB and SXTH... |
tree | commitdiff |
2010-06-26 |
Bob Wilson | Add support for encoding NEON VMOV (from scalar to... |
tree | commitdiff |
2010-06-26 |
Evan Cheng | It's now possible to run code placement pass for ARM. |
tree | commitdiff |
2010-06-26 |
Jakob Stoklund Olesen | When creating X86 MUL8 and DIV8 instructions, make... |
tree | commitdiff |
2010-06-26 |
Bob Wilson | Renumber NEON instruction formats to be consecutive. |
tree | commitdiff |
2010-06-25 |
Bob Wilson | Rename ARM instruction formats NEONGetLnFrm, NEONSetLnF... |
tree | commitdiff |
2010-06-25 |
Bruno Cardoso Lopes | Add AVX convert CVTSS2SI{rr,rm} and CVTDQ2PS{rr,rm... |
tree | commitdiff |
2010-06-25 |
Bob Wilson | Remove unused NEONFrm and ThumbMiscFrm ARM instruction... |
tree | commitdiff |
2010-06-25 |
Bruno Cardoso Lopes | Reapply r106896: |
tree | commitdiff |
2010-06-25 |
Daniel Dunbar | Thumb2ITBlockPass: Fix a possible dereference of an... |
tree | commitdiff |
2010-06-25 |
Bruno Cardoso Lopes | revert this now, it's using avx instead of sse :) |
tree | commitdiff |
2010-06-25 |
Evan Cheng | Change if-conversion block size limit checks to add... |
tree | commitdiff |
2010-06-25 |
Bob Wilson | Add support for encoding 3-register NEON instructions... |
tree | commitdiff |
2010-06-25 |
Bruno Cardoso Lopes | Add several AVX MOV flavors |
tree | commitdiff |
2010-06-25 |
Dale Johannesen | The hasMemory argument is irrelevant to how the argument |
tree | commitdiff |
2010-06-25 |
Bob Wilson | Add support for encoding 2-register NEON instructions. |
tree | commitdiff |
2010-06-25 |
Dan Gohman | pcmpeqd and friends are Commutable. |
tree | commitdiff |
2010-06-25 |
Bob Wilson | Fix indentation. |
tree | commitdiff |
next |